Charles Robert Honadel Jr., 72, of Louisville, Kentucky, passed away on Thursday, January 6, 2022.

He was born on February 1, 1949 in Louisville, Kentucky to Charles and Marie (Ritchie) Honadel. He is preceded in death by his father, Charles Robert Honadel, Sr., and brother, James Edward Honadel.

Charlie served our country while enlisted in the U.S. Navy during the Vietnam War. After he came home he worked for Ford Motor Company. Charlie then went on to open his own business for a short time. He eventually started working for TARC; where he retired after 13 years. In his younger years he enjoyed racing go-carts; belonging to the Indiana Association of Go-Cart Racing. After Retirement, Charlie enjoyed spending time with his family and working on cars in his garage.

Charlie is survived by his loving wife of 45 years, Norma Frances Honadel, mother, Marie Frances Honadel, son, Charles Robert (Nancy) Honadel, III, step son , Robert Joseph Berger, his sisters, Marie Frances Ashcraft, Charlene Elmore and Elizabeth Ann Besser, along with numerous nieces, nephews and friends that will miss him dearly.
